A new exhibition has opened in London, featuring clothes, crockery and personal effects from the doomed liner, the Titanic. Nearly 110 years ago, in April 1912, the pride of the White Star Line struck an iceberg in the North Atlantic on its maiden voyage to New York. Around 1,500 passengers died.
